Understand the Part's Requirements

Before selecting a manufacturing process, it's crucial to thoroughly understand the specific requirements of the part you're machining. 

Consider the following factors:


Tolerances: Determine the required dimensional tolerances and surface finish standards. Are tight tolerances critical for your application?


Material: Identify the type of material being used, as different materials may require different machining processes for optimal results.


Complexity: Assess the complexity of the part, including features, geometries, and internal structures.


Volume: Analyze the production volume, as it can influence the choice of process.

Evaluate CNC Machining Processes 

 CNC manufacturing encompasses various processes, each with its strengths and weaknesses. To achieve highly repeatable results, carefully select the most appropriate machining process: 

 Milling: Milling is suitable for creating complex shapes and contours. It offers versatility and high precision. 

 Turning: Turning is ideal for cylindrical parts and offers excellent concentricity and surface finish. 

 Drilling: CNC drilling machines are used for creating holes with precise depths and diameters. They provide high repeatability for hole-making applications. 

 Grinding: Grinding delivers exceptional precision and surface finish, making it suitable for applications with ultra-tight tolerances. 


 Machine and Tool Selection 

 The choice of CNC machine and tooling is crucial for achieving repeatable results: 

 Machine Rigidity: A rigid machine minimizes vibration and contributes to better precision. Consider the machine's build quality. 

 Tool Selection: Choose high-quality cutting tools that match the material and application. Dull or improper tools can lead to variations in machining. 

 Tool Maintenance: Regularly maintain and replace worn-out tooling to ensure consistent results.Achieve repeatability based on process and materials
